    The Ghadar party was

    1. A revolutionary organization

    2. Aiming at securing India's independence from British rule

    3. Associated with Rashbehari Bose

    4. Was founded in Punjab

    1, 2 and 3 only

    Correct Answer

    1 and 4 only

    Incorrect Answer

    2, 3 and 4 only

    Incorrect Answer

    1, 2 and 4 only

    Incorrect Answer
    Explanation:

    The Ghadar Party was an organization founded by Punjabi Indians in the United States and Canada with the aim of securing India's independence from British rule. Key members included Lala Har Dayal, Sohan Singh Bhakna, Abdul Hafiz Mohamed Barakatullah, Kartar Singh Sarabha, and Rashbehari Bose. After the outbreak of World War I, Ghadar party members returned to Punjab to agitate for rebellion alongside the Babbar Akali Movement. In 1915 they conducted revolutionary activities in central Punjab and organised uprisings. Their presence shook the hold of the British empire and police surveillance in Punjabi villages increased in an attempt to crush the rebellion.
